Perform the following calculations and report each answer with the correct number of significant figures.
mart [117]

Answer:

Answers are given below

Explanation:

Significant figures:

When we add or subtract the values the number of significant figures after decimal in result must be equal to the given measurement having less number of decimal places.

b) 5.45 -2.3

3.2

d) 14.98 + 27,340 + 84.7593

27439.74

When we multiply or divide the values the number of significant figures must be equal to the less number of significant figures in given value.

a) 628 × 342

214776

we will round off this value into 3 significant figures.

215000

c) 28.0/13.483

2.08

What is the pressure in a 5.00 L tank with 49.00 grams of oxygen gas at 350 K? ___atm
ziro4ka [17]

Answer:

The right answer is "8.81 atm".

Explanation:

Given:

V = 5.00 L

Mass = 4900 g

MW = 32 g/mol

T = 350 K

Now,

Number of moles will be:

n = \frac{Mass}{MW}

   =\frac{49.00}{32}

   =1.53125 \ mole

By using the ideal gas equation, we get

⇒ PV=nRT

or,

⇒    P=\frac{nRT}{V}

By substituting the values, we get

           =\frac{1.53125\times 0.0821\times 350}{5.00}

           =\frac{44.1}{5.00}

           =8.81 \ atm
